Journey to the Watchtower Rebirth Explained

Journey to the Watchtower Rebirth is the reset mechanic at the center of the game’s long-term progression. A normal run takes you through the desert while you avoid Watchtower attacks, earn Insanity, and improve your temporary progression. Rebirth lets you exchange that current stage of progress for permanent growth that makes later runs more productive.

The system is designed around repeated improvement. You are not expected to reach the Watchtower immediately. Instead, each attempt should teach you how far your current build can travel, how quickly you earn Insanity, and which upgrades make the next run stronger.

When Should You Rebirth?

The best Rebirth timing depends on the relationship between your current upgrades and your future earning speed. A reset is usually more attractive when your runs have become consistent but additional improvements feel increasingly slow.

Do not judge the decision only by how much Insanity you have saved. Consider how far you can travel, whether your build survives long enough to generate useful resources, and whether another hour of the same run would produce meaningful improvement.

Signs That a Reset Is Becoming Efficient

Look for these patterns during several attempts:

  • Upgrade costs feel disproportionate to the Insanity earned from each run.
  • Your distance has stopped increasing, even after multiple attempts with the same setup.
  • Stamina and Speed are already serviceable, so the character can rebuild without struggling immediately.
  • Insanity farming is reliable, giving you a clear route back to useful upgrades.
  • A permanent Rebirth benefit would improve repeated runs more than another small temporary purchase.

A strong rule is to avoid rebirthing from a position of weakness. If you still cannot survive the early desert consistently, the reset may simply return you to the same problem. Build a basic movement and stamina foundation first, then use Rebirth when your current stage has reached a plateau.

Use a Plateau Test

Attempt several normal runs with the same build. If your distance and resource gains remain nearly unchanged while upgrade costs continue rising, Rebirth is worth serious consideration.

Rebirth is also more valuable when you have a clear next step. Before resetting, identify which early upgrades you will purchase again, how you will rebuild Insanity income, and when you plan to shift from survival upgrades toward economy upgrades.

Best Upgrade Order After Rebirth

The three clearly supported core upgrade areas are Stamina, Speed, and Insanity Gain. They serve different purposes, so the best order changes according to the condition of your current runs.

Stamina protects your ability to keep moving. Speed improves travel and helps you respond to threats. Insanity Gain accelerates the economy of future cycles, but it has less value if your character cannot survive long enough to benefit from it.

A practical early rebuild usually places Stamina and Speed ahead of heavy Insanity Gain investment. This creates a stable platform for earning more resources naturally. Once you can travel consistently and reach farther sections, Insanity Gain can accelerate the next upgrade cycle.

Do not treat the upgrade order as permanent. If Speed is already adequate but stamina repeatedly limits your attempts, put the next investment into Stamina. If you survive comfortably but progress slowly because distance is limited, Speed may provide the more immediate improvement.

Build Around Your Limitation

Choose the upgrade that fixes the reason your runs end. Resource-focused upgrades are most useful after your character can consistently stay active long enough to earn from them.

Mistakes That Slow Long-Term Growth

  • Resetting too early: If your runs cannot survive the opening sections, rebuild strength before choosing Rebirth.
  • Ignoring Speed: Stamina alone may not provide enough distance or responsiveness during dangerous situations.
  • Overinvesting in Insanity Gain: Economy upgrades cannot compensate for runs that end before producing meaningful resources.
  • Repeating the same failed route: If a run consistently stops at the same point, change your upgrade emphasis or build strategy.
  • Treating one run as proof: A single strong or weak attempt does not always represent your actual progression level.
  • Forgetting the next objective: Rebirth works best when the following cycle has a defined target, such as restoring movement or pushing farther.
